System Process Metricsetedit

The System process metricset provides process statistics. One document is provided for each process.

This metricset is available on:

  • Darwin
  • FreeBSD
  • Linux
  • Windows

Control Group (cgroup) Metricsedit

On Linux this metricset can collect metrics from any cgroups that the process is a member of. This feature is currently experimental, and it is not enabled by default so you must add cgroup: true to the system module configuration to enable it.

Here is an example document generated by this metricset:

{
    "@timestamp": "2016-05-23T08:05:34.853Z",
    "beat": {
        "hostname": "host.example.com",
        "name": "host.example.com"
    },
    "metricset": {
        "host": "localhost",
        "module": "system",
        "name": "process",
        "rtt": 115
    },
    "system": {
        "process": {
            "cmdline": "go test -tags=integration github.com/elastic/beats/metricbeat/module/... -data",
            "cpu": {
                "start_time": "2016-09-06T07:33:04.000Z",
                "total": {
                    "pct": 0
                }
            },
            "fd": {
                "limit": {
                    "hard": 1048576,
                    "soft": 1048576
                },
                "open": 4
            },
            "memory": {
                "rss": {
                    "bytes": 13770752,
                    "pct": 0.0016
                },
                "share": 6594560,
                "size": 232972288
            },
            "name": "go",
            "pgid": 1,
            "pid": 1,
            "ppid": 0,
            "state": "sleeping",
            "username": "root"
        }
    },
    "type": "metricsets"
}
